Contamination is one of the most common factors affecting precision motion performance. Dust, metal particles, oil residue, and other debris can enter moving areas and increase friction.
Remove visible dust and particles from the surface
Keep the surrounding workspace clean
Check protective covers for dirt buildup
Use a soft, lint-free cloth for cleaning
For applications in environments with high levels of dust or particles, more frequent cleaning may be necessary.
Avoid using rough tools or excessive force, as precision surfaces require careful handling.

Lubrication plays an important role in reducing friction and protecting moving components. However, proper lubrication requires the correct method and amount.
During daily checks:
☐ Confirm that lubrication points are not dry
☐ Check for dirty or contaminated lubricant
☐ Look for excessive lubricant buildup
☐ Follow the recommended lubrication schedule
Using too much lubricant can attract dust and may negatively affect motion performance. Always use lubricants that are suitable for your specific slide table model.
A precision positioning system depends on stable installation. Loose connections can introduce vibration and reduce accuracy.
Regularly check:
Mounting screws
Mechanical connections
Motor attachments
Cable positions
Sensor installation points
If any looseness is found, follow proper adjustment procedures. Incorrect adjustments may affect system alignment.

A short inspection before operation can identify many potential problems early.
A practical daily checklist includes:
| Inspection Area | What to Check |
|---|---|
| External condition | Dust, damage, contamination |
| Motion behavior | Smooth and stable movement |
| Noise level | Unusual sounds or vibration |
| Lubrication | Proper condition and amount |
| Connections | Secure cables and mounting parts |
| System status | Warnings and abnormal signals |
This simple routine can be completed quickly and provides valuable information about equipment health.
